In the winter of 2019, a wave of shock and sorrow washed over Jersey City, New Jersey, following the violent death of 32-year-old Leah Minda 'Mindy' Ferencz. A wife and mother of three, Ferencz was a cornerstone of the growing Orthodox Jewish community, having established the only kosher grocery store in the area with her husband.
